AMIROV v. RUSSIA - 51857/13 - Chamber Judgment [2014] ECHR 1330 (27 November 2014)

AMIROV v. RUSSIA - 51857/13 - Chamber Judgment [2014] ECHR 1330 (27 November 2014)

The Russian Government failed to comply with the interim measure indicated by the Court under Rule 39 by not arranging an independent medical examination to answer the Court's specific questions, thereby violating Article 34 of the Convention.

  1. 1 Whether the Russian Government failed to comply with an interim measure indicated by the Court under Rule 39
  2. 2 Whether the applicant received adequate medical assistance while in detention
  3. 3 Whether the applicant's state of health was compatible with detention

Ratio Decidendi

The Russian Government failed to comply with the interim measure indicated by the Court under Rule 39 by not arranging an independent medical examination to answer the Court's specific questions, thereby violating Article 34 of the Convention.

Court Disposition

Violation of Article 34 of the Convention found against the Russian Federation.
